Race Comments

Race 1   TE KAWAU MOBILE PACE
DIDJASHOUTTHEBAR - briefly placed in restricted room entering the first turn when an outside runner shifted ground inwards.
DREAM ON LOU - Driver M Hay was warned for the manner in which he shifted ground entering the first turn which briefly placed an inside runner in restricted room.
PLAY THE ACE - commenced to weaken near the 400m. Paced roughly and had to be steadied near the 200m.
CATHY FREEMAN - lay in and contacted track markers rounding the final turn. Weakened in the run home.
Race 2   RIVER FIELD MOBILE PACE
SPIRIT OF SPITFIRE - placed in restricted room by an outside runner shortly after the start. Over-raced middle stages. Driver W House was warned for the manner in which he shifted ground near the 850m when forcing ARTISTIC ROCK wider on the track. Paced roughly near the 800m losing ground. Paced roughly again rounding the final turn when towards the rear then lay in contacting a track marker near the 250m. When questioned regarding the performance Mr House stated that over-racing during the middle stages had taken its toll.
MANAVUE - lay in shortly after the start placing an inside runner in restricted room. Continued to lay in at various stages. Raced wide without cover from the 800m. When questioned regarding the performance driver A Poutama stated that the gelding had raced greenly throughout in what was its first start.
ARTISTIC ROCK - slow to leave the pre-race formation and was back from position throughout the score up. A warning was placed on the mare's barrier manners. Lost ground approaching the 800m after having been shifted wider on the track by an inside runner. Weakened rounding the final turn.
Race 3   THE BRAIG HANDICAP TROT
TIKI - swung outwards after the barriers were released and broke shortly after losing all chance.
KISS MY PIXEL - connections advised the mare would be racing in season.
FIVE MONKEYS - broke rounding the first turn losing all chance.
SCOOTS - reared after the barriers were released and trailed the field throughout. Authorisation of placings was withheld until Stewards were satisfied that this runner had not been denied a fair start.
SHEZA TRENDY ONE - hampered prior to the start when placed in restricted room when called forward on to the 30m barrier but began safely.
COOL PHELAN - Driver P Ferguson was warned for failing to parade in order so as to take up his correct barrier position after the gelding came to the barrier early which resulted in inside runners being placed in restricted room.
Starter G Phillips was spoken to in relation to the start and advised he would be positioning himself on the infield for future 2000m standing starts.
Race 4   MR DG MOBILE PACE
MAJOR MOONSHINE - paced roughly entering and rounding the first turn.
TAVENER - weakened leaving the final turn.
THE BIG BANG - broke near the 850m losing all chance. A warning was placed on the gelding's racing manners. Driver M Hay is to be spoken to regarding contacting a track marker near the 250m when trailing the field.
RUN BLAZE RUN - disappointed for a run to the inside of MAJOR MOONSHINE in the passing lane early in the run home having to be steadied.
MISS WOODVILLE - raced wide without cover early and middle stages before being restrained towards the rear but was then taken forward approaching the 900m.
BET ON POLLY - weakened leaving the final turn.
Race 5   BLOSSOM LADY MOBILE PACE
THE NIGHT FOX - over-raced middle stages. Driver E Johnson reported that the deafeners and the off-side sliding blind failed to activate despite her efforts.
ASK ME LAZARUS - raced wide early. Weakened from near the 500m.
HA'PENNY - raced four wide from the 600m.
Race 6   CONGRATULATIONS 500 WINNERS STEPHEN DOODY MOB PACE
GOORAMBAT ART - checked when locking sulky wheels with FREDASTAIRE passing the 800m losing considerable ground. Held up early and middle stages of the run home. Promoted to 4th placing.
BLUE CHIP LOU - shifted out when leading approaching the 200m having to be corrected. Continued to lay out throughout the run home despite the efforts of Driver A Poutama.
DIXIELAND DELIGHT - Driver S Dickson is to be spoken to in the coming days in relation to the manner in which he shifted ground near the 800m.
LORD DELMAR - raced wide early before securing a position in the running line back in midfield. Stewards lodged a protest under Rule 869A(2) against this runner's 4th placing alleging interference passing the 800m when the gelding lay in despite the efforts of Driver M Hay when improving three wide, forcing FREDASTAIRE down on to GOORAMBAT ART resulting in these two runners locking sulky wheels and losing considerable ground. The protest was not contested by connections with LORD DELMAR being relegated to 5th placing behind GOORAMBAT ART by the Adjudicative Committee. A warning was placed on the gelding's racing manners. Mr Hay advised that he would be recommending a gear change.
GOTTA ELECT BILL - checked passing the 800m losing considerable ground.
SOCIAL DISTANCING - over-raced middle stages. Checked passing the 800m losing considerable ground and was not persevered with.
FREDASTAIRE - pulled hard score up. Checked by an outside runner and locked sulky wheels with GOORAMBAT ART near the 800m losing considerable ground. Weakened final turn.
NELSON'S BOY - paced roughly near the 1300m when at the rear. Paced roughly again near the 800m when being shifted wider on the track by an inside runner. Paced roughly on a further occasion rounding the final turn.
Driver S Dickson (DIXIELAND DELIGHT) was issued a warning for the manner in which he shifted ground outwards near the 800m which resulted in NELSON'S BOY (S Abernethy) pacing roughly for several strides.
